Output eca4e80958e593bbc15f1d851404b80ec00cdfbce474c5924c81e9d8a15869e5:4

value
4000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bb39af9e7d1d3872b457cec41c1a4ef290ca0b3 OP_EQUAL
address
3JoVScha3CAA3pnZ8Ui1F7eHKwpEC2gJK7
transaction
eca4e80958e593bbc15f1d851404b80ec00cdfbce474c5924c81e9d8a15869e5
confirmations
271716
spent
true